Sarvam AI CEO Reveals Hiring Criteria: Agency, Imagination, And Resilience

Sarvam AI’s CEO says the company doesn’t hire based on what candidates already know, but on how quickly they can learn. He explains that Sarvam looks for young people with strong agency, the drive to solve problems independently, and the imagination to build what “doesn’t yet exist.” He adds that persistence and the ability to endure tough challenges are key traits that set the most productive hires apart.
